Career path

Career Role Description
Data Visualization Specialist (Wildlife) Develops compelling data visualizations to communicate wildlife conservation trends and research findings; utilizes advanced data visualization techniques for effective storytelling. Strong GIS and data analysis skills needed.
GIS Analyst - Wildlife Conservation Creates and analyzes spatial data to understand wildlife distribution, habitat use, and conservation needs. Requires strong data visualization skills and proficiency in GIS software.
Wildlife Data Scientist Applies statistical modeling and machine learning techniques to analyze large wildlife datasets. Strong data visualization skills crucial for presenting insights to stakeholders.
Environmental Data Analyst Analyzes environmental data, including wildlife population data, to inform conservation strategies. Expertise in data visualization critical for effective communication.

A Professional Certificate in Data Visualization is increasingly significant for wildlife protection in the UK. The UK’s biodiversity is under pressure, with recent statistics highlighting the urgent need for effective conservation strategies. Analyzing complex environmental datasets is crucial for informed decision-making, and data visualization plays a pivotal role in this process. Effective data visualization transforms raw data into actionable insights, enabling conservationists to identify key threats, monitor population trends, and measure the impact of conservation efforts. This translates into more efficient resource allocation and ultimately, better protection for endangered species.

For example, the number of recorded incidents of illegal wildlife trading in the UK increased by 15% in 2022. Similarly, the population of certain keystone species has declined significantly. Visualizing this data clearly communicates these alarming trends to stakeholders and the public, motivating action and support for conservation initiatives.
